Bachelor in History – Concentration: International Relations
About the Program
The Bachelor's degree in History – Concentration: International Relations is awarded by Sorbonne Université and is conducted in French at Sorbonne University Abu Dhabi. This program offers a concentration in international relations with two specialized tracks:
- Political Science and Diplomacy
- Geopolitics and International Security
Students are equipped to comprehend and analyze the contemporary world, preparing them for advanced studies, including a Master's degree, and prospective careers in the expansive field of international relations.
The curriculum adopts a multidisciplinary, global, and interconnected perspective, exploring themes from antiquity to contemporary issues. Each course is selected for its relevance to today's political, economic, social, religious, cultural, and diplomatic challenges, enhanced by workshops dedicated to analyzing current events. These workshops are designed to empower students to interpret and engage with contemporary issues through innovative pedagogical methodologies. Additionally, elective courses enable students to customize their academic experience by acquiring skills in digital humanities, digital diplomatics, research methodology, and foreign languages.
Professional Development
A significant component of this program is professional development, including a mandatory two-month internship in the final semester, which can be undertaken either in the UAE or internationally, facilitated by SUAD's Erasmus + partnerships. Study projects encourage students to liaise with professionals through seminars and to explore topics that inform their career choices based on the selected track.
The courses are delivered by internationally revered faculty members, who are recognized authorities in their respective fields, ensuring adherence to the high standards of excellence and rigor typical of the French educational system.
Program Structure
- Program Duration: 3 years
- Delivery Language: French
- Accreditation: The curriculum aligns with the European ECTS system, and the degree is awarded by Sorbonne Université. Additionally, this program is accredited by the UAE Commission for Academic Accreditation.
International Study Opportunities
From the second year of study, students have the chance to participate in international exchange programs lasting either one semester or a complete academic year. Courses completed abroad are fully recognized under the ECTS framework, with no additional tuition fees for the students. Admission to exchange programs follows a selection process designed to ensure tailored support while upholding academic excellence.
Among the partner institutions are prestigious universities, including:
- Sciences Po Paris (France)
- Tsinghua University (China)
- Universidad Autónoma de Barcelona (Spain)
- Università degli Studi di Bergamo (Italy)
- University of Malta (Malta)
- Universidade Federal do Pará (Brazil)
Starting from the 2026 academic year, certain exchange programs will also provide scholarships for selected students.
